The Job Description for “Security” Just Got Longer

Illustration of AI models, training data, and automated agents each protected by digital security layers

Old-school cybersecurity was mostly about protecting hardware — computers, servers, the network. Straightforward, in a sense. You knew what you were guarding.

AI throws a wrench into that.

Now the list of things that need protecting looks more like this:

  • The AI models themselves
  • Whatever data trained them
  • AI agents running tasks on their own
  • The prompts people are feeding these systems
  • Internal business knowledge that’s been uploaded into some AI tool
  • Decisions being made automatically, without a human checking first

Here’s the part that should worry people more than it currently does: one careless moment — someone pasting a confidential product roadmap into a random AI chatbot because it was convenient — can cause damage that no antivirus software on earth was built to catch.

Risks Nobody Was Losing Sleep Over Five Years Ago

Conceptual illustration of a cyberattacker manipulating an AI chatbot through prompt injection

AI hasn’t just added new tools to the workplace. It’s opened up entirely new places for attackers to poke at.

It used to be that attackers went after people or servers. Now they’re starting to go after the AI systems directly.

Prompt injection. This is the practice of trying to trick an AI assistant into abandoning its own instructions — basically talking it into doing something it was told not to.

Data leakage. Somebody’s intern pastes a client contract into a free AI tool to “clean up the wording,” not realizing that data doesn’t just disappear afterward.

Phishing that actually looks good now. Remember when you could spot a scam email by the terrible grammar? Those days are mostly gone. AI writes convincing, personalized messages in seconds, and that’s made social engineering a lot harder to catch by eye.

Agents with too much rope. As AI agents start handling multi-step tasks on their own — booking things, moving files, touching systems — someone has to make sure they can’t wander into places they were never supposed to go. A lot of security people I’ve read lately consider this the next real headache, not the current phishing wave.

Why Security Teams Are Scrambling to Keep Up

Security has always been a bit of a chase. One side finds a new trick, the other side patches it, and round it goes.

AI just put both runners on faster shoes.

On the defense side, security vendors are building AI-driven tools that flag odd behavior, help investigate incidents, and take some of the grunt work off analysts’ plates. On the offense side, attackers are using the same kind of AI to speed up reconnaissance, sharpen their phishing, and generally move faster than they used to.

That tug-of-war is more or less why AI security has turned into one of the fastest-growing corners of enterprise spending right now.

To Be Fair — AI Is Also Part of the Fix

It’s easy to write AI off as just a new headache. That’s not the whole picture, though.

A lot of modern security platforms lean on AI to:

  • Catch login activity that looks off
  • Sort through the flood of alerts and flag what actually matters
  • Spot malware patterns faster than a person could
  • Chew through massive security logs
  • Support incident response teams when something’s on fire

None of this replaces human analysts, to be clear. What it does is cut down the hours they spend sifting through routine noise, so they can actually focus on the threats worth their attention.

So What Should Businesses Actually Do

Nobody’s suggesting companies stop using AI. That ship has sailed, and frankly it should have.

The more realistic move is using it with some discipline. A decent starting checklist looks like this:

  • Stick to AI tools that have actually been vetted and approved
  • Teach employees what the real risks look like, in plain language
  • Keep sensitive information locked away from tools that don’t need it
  • Have a human check AI output before it goes out the door
  • Keep an eye on how deeply AI has actually worked its way into daily workflows

Companies that treat AI as just another system to be governed — rather than some magic shortcut that bypasses the rules — tend to come out ahead in the long run.
